2005 Audi A6 vs. 1983 Renault 11
To start off, 2005 Audi A6 is newer by 22 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1983 Renault 11.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1983 Renault 11 would be higher. At 2,967 cc (6 cylinders), 2005 Audi A6 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 Audi A6 (217 HP @ 3200 RPM) has 136 more horse power than 1983 Renault 11. (81 HP @ 5000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2005 Audi A6 should accelerate faster than 1983 Renault 11.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 Audi A6 weights approximately 640 kg more than 1983 Renault 11.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Let's talk about torque, 2005 Audi A6 (300 Nm @ 3200 RPM) has 161 more torque (in Nm) than 1983 Renault 11. (139 Nm @ 3000 RPM). This means 2005 Audi A6 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1983 Renault 11.
